Taxonomic Classification

Rank Dame'S Rocket Moth Galapagos Oryzomys
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Insecta (Insects)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family Plutellidae Cricetidae
Genus Plutella Aegialomys
Species Plutella porrectella Aegialomys galapagoensis

Evolutionary Relationship

Dame'S Rocket Moth and Galapagos Oryzomys share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
